How does inflation affect the purchasing power of 5,000 dollars over a decade?

Inflation is a crucial factor that affects the purchasing power of money, including remittances. Over a decade, inflation can significantly erode the value of $5,000, impacting your ability to support family members abroad. Understanding this phenomenon is essential for anyone involved in the remittance business.

When inflation rates are high, the cost of goods and services increases, meaning $5,000 today will not have the same buying power in ten years. For example, with an average annual inflation rate of 3%, the actual value of $5,000 could decrease to approximately $3,720 over a decade. This depreciation impacts international remittance transactions by reducing the actual financial assistance sent overseas.

To combat inflation's effects, consider leveraging financial strategies such as investing in currencies or assets that traditionally perform well during inflationary periods. Using a reliable remittance service with minimal fees can also help maximize the actual amount received by your recipients. Being informed and proactive can ensure that your $5,000 maintains its intended impact over time, providing reliable support to your loved ones despite inflationary pressures.

How much would 5,000 dollars be worth in another currency?

When sending money abroad, understanding currency conversion is crucial. If you're starting with 5,000 U.S. dollars, the value in another currency depends on the current exchange rate. For example, if the exchange rate between USD and EUR is 0.85, your 5,000 dollars would convert to 4,250 euros. However, exchange rates fluctuate due to economic factors, geopolitical events, and market demand.

To get the best value for your money, it’s essential to compare rates from different remittance services. Many providers offer competitive fees and rates, which can significantly impact how much the recipient receives. Moreover, some services might charge hidden fees or offer less favorable rates for smaller transactions. A trusted remittance business will offer transparency and allow you to lock in a rate before you send.

Using online tools and apps can also help you monitor real-time exchange rates. This is advantageous if you're not in a rush and can wait for a more favorable rate. Staying informed and choosing the right partner can ensure that your 5,000 dollars stretches further, benefiting both you and your recipient in the currency transaction.
